Yangfan.net

分类:Tech

共 72 篇文章,当前第 2 页

  • About Web : FriendFeed

    2008/08/19

      有很久很久没有写过About Web这个系列了,看了,玩了,也做了一些个网站,却觉得所谓的Web 2.0并没有什么突破,还是和以前一样,在巨头们的夹缝中生存,拿点VC的钱花,等着被收购,或者被干掉。真正能长成参天大树的,几乎为零。不过也是,何必每个网站都要去做Google,做Yahoo呢?

      这几天,尝试着写一些我对一些网站的看法,每篇一个。

      FriendFeed

      有人和我说如果我把当初Gacrux的想法实现的话,那么就不会有FriendFeed这个东西了。从时间上来看,FriendFeedGacrux的想法晚了10个月,如果按rooms出现的时间算,那么FriendFeed实现Gacrux的基本设想,用了15个月。我是想不明白为什么如此一个简单的东西,会让我等待这么久。不过好歹,还是出现了。

      现在我更关心的是,它什么时候会死掉。

      正如我在对Gacrux的描述中所预言的,这玩意不存在技术壁垒,巨擎们基于自己的用户群和产品矩阵,以几乎零成本整合出同样服务。因此,它不适合成为创业型网站的选择。举个例子,如果Facebook的News Feed可以feed订阅,然后你又可以把自己的各种feed整合进来(事实上很多application可以做这样的事情),那么,我为什么还需要FriendFeed?同样的,Google也已经开始行动了,你可以在自己的Profile里增加自己的Feed(很多其实Google早就从Internet上分析出来只是等你一个accept而已),也可以在Google Reader里评论并共享,那么其实,只要能够把Profile里的Feed共享出来(比如用Feedburner的一些功能),FriendFeed就被完美包抄了。所以说,这样一个网站,甚至没有被收购的价值。

      这也是我当时没有实现Gacrux的原因,因为我无法找到它不失败的理由。所以我有点幸灾乐祸地在等它的失败。

      FriendFeed貌似想通过评论来增加粘合度,但是,本就是Feed进Feed出的东西,在你的网站上的评论究竟有多少价值?把原站的评论抓回来,合进Feed,然后把自己这里的评论送回去,会更有意思,也更有技术含量一点。

      总之,我对FriendFeed看衰。

    21:59 | 分类: Tech

  • 神奇的JavaScript (2)

    2008/05/23

      今天又看到一个,和上次那个是同一个人做的,这次是Mario赛车,完成度比上次更高,连对手AI都有!

    23:15 | 分类: Tech

  • Mashup: www.ieuro2008.com

    2008/04/18

      从上周六突发奇想到昨天悄然完工,总共花了半个周末外加三个晚上的时间,累计24小时左右,完成了一个Mashup的网站:http://www.iEuro2008.com

      一直很喜欢Mashup的思路,但是一直没有好的创意,想要自己完全不创造内容,单纯靠各种Javascript API整合一个网站出来,题材并不是那么容易寻找的。好在终于找到了一个,于是迅速注册域名,攻读API文档,然后照葫芦化瓢写了一些代码,生成了这个欧洲杯2008的Mashup

      网站挂在Dreamhost的空间上,Dreamhost最近和Google Apps合作,所以在Dreamhost上注册域名并托管网站,可以直接开通Google Apps的所有服务。这就给了我很强大的后盾。比如用Apps里的Calendar生成赛程表,然后用Google Calendar API读取显示在页面,当然也可以订阅到自己的Calendar里——可以按球队订,按小组订,按场地订,等等等等。只手动做了一个日历,就实现了这些功能。如何实现的,这里可以卖个关子。本来想直接用HTML嵌入的方式做,但是直接嵌入的Calendar不支持更改初始显示时间,于是只得作罢。

      地图自然用的是Google Maps API了,这也许是Google所有API中名声最大,用户最多的一个了,我只是用了一些最最基础的功能。反正够用就行。如果深入研究下去,Maps API的功能远远超出我的想像。

      新闻用的是Google AJAX Feed API,读UEFA官方网的新闻feed。事实上我觉得Feed API比Maps API有着更加广阔的应用前景,它可以读取所有ATOM和RSS格式的feed,输出JSON与XML,于是可以进行完全的自定义显示。当然,显示Headline的大图片还是有点hack代码的。Google News也提供Feed输出,但是不好用。顺便说一句,UEFA提供RSS的新闻很赞,不过也很可怜,因为在Google Reader里,我是它的唯一订阅者……

      照片用的是Flickr的API(所以国内用户请自行寻找代理),和Picasa相比,Flickr的API更好用些,图也更多些,所以相比之下搜索结果质量也不错。Panoramio貌似不提供关键词搜索的API,坚定Geo路线到底了,所以只在有的页面给了链接而已。

      搜索用的是Google Co-op自定义搜索引擎,本来想用AJAX Search API的,可以完全定制自己的UI,但是看了文档之后就一个头两个大……尤其是样例代码稍微做点修改就跑不正常了。所以在与其奋斗了两个多小时后,还是使用了Co-op的iframe结果页面,稍稍做点定制就行。

      最后就是网站的布局和UI,这个直接就半抄半改用了Yahoo!的,不想花力气去设计了。所有页面里空白部分,用Google Adsense填上,不是为了赚钱,而是为了让页面不显得那么难看。当然,域名的成本也许还是能赚回来的……

      总得来说,这次速成了这么一个Mashup站点还是有很多收获的。Mashup,也许真的是一个很有前途的发展方向。

    23:17 | 分类: Soccer · Tech

  • 神奇的JavaScript

    2008/04/13

      JavaScript能做什么?现在看来真的是只有想不到没有做不到……点击这里看看,看完之后我再也不敢说自己会JavaScript了。这个东西还是开源的,有空可以读一下源码

    13:00 | 分类: Tech

  • Google App Engine

    2008/04/08

      Google App Engine终于正式推出了,这绝对是一个很值得称赞的玩意。从内测开始就很喜欢它,仔细研究过API,甚至有一两个idea想参加内部的应用开发,但是因为没有时间——跑美国去了两周,自然下班后要吃喝玩乐为主不能宅在家里写程序玩。没有想到这东西这么快就正式上线了。

      这是一个极其强大的工具,比以往小打小闹的开放API前进了一大步,为开发者提供一体化的在线应用服务,包括用户系统(Google帐号登录,像MSN passport想做的没做成的那样),数据库系统(极其好用的BigTable,终于也对外开放了),各种组件和API(方便整合Google各种服务),大量的运行和存储资源(开发者几乎不用考虑后台的构架了)。简单地说,做一个start up的小网络公司的话,Google帮你打点好了一大半工作。

      首批应用只有10000个名额,不知道将来会用什么方式继续扩展用户,难道是邀请传销?那这样的邀请可是价值千金,比当年的gmail更贵重无数了。很不幸地,我没有成为前10000个幸运用户之一……看来也许只能靠走后门来申请一个帐号尝鲜了。

    22:29 | 分类: Tech

  • DreamHost乌龙事件

    2008/01/18

      今天看我的gmail信箱,发现DreamHost发来一封道歉信,全文如下:

    Hi Fan!

    Ack. Through a COMPLETE bumbling on our part, we’ve accidentally attempted to charge you for the ENTIRE year of 2008 (and probably 2009!) ALREADY (it was all due to a fat finger)!

    We’re really really realllly embarassed about this, but you have nothing to worry about. Please ignore any confusing billing messages you may have received recently; we’ve already removed all those bum future charges on your account (#******) and fixed everything up.

    Thank you very very much for your patience with this.. we PROMISE this won’t happen again. There’s no need to reply to this message unless of course you have any other questions at all!

    Sincerely,

    The Foolish DreamHost Billing Team!

      这样的乌龙事件简直是难以想像啊。 据说这次事件中它不小心收了7.5M美刀!

    21:17 | 分类: Tech

  • Blog Day的推荐

    2007/09/01

      每年的8月31日是Blog Day,好比植树节大家一起植树一样,Blog Day大家要做的是一起写Blog,而且是同主题的Blog。今年的主题是推荐5个自己喜欢的Blog。虽然现在已经过了8月31日,但是好歹Better later than never,我就来推荐五个。它们的作者都是身边的朋友,它们的文字都充满了个性。或许这比推荐一些人人访问的博客媒体更有价值吧。

      老姚涂炭:在刚刚结束的一个不知所谓的博客比赛中拿了冠军。当然,这种档次的比赛只能算是老姚丰富生活中的一个添头。这也证明了即使是一个脱离了低级趣味的博客,也会偶尔低级趣味一把。他的阳春白雪的爱好们和他期待被人瞩目的性格十几年来都没有改变,正如这次被他轻松席卷冠军的比赛主题一样:双面

      风吹麦田另一个哇:阿哇同学的两个博客空间。第一个是完完全全的漫画,如果没有记错的话,几百篇Blog里只有一篇出现了文字;而第二个则是个传统意义上的Blog,个人的喜怒哀乐,个人的作品,等等。生活中的Ava和漫画里的Ava还是有很大区别的,所以名字叫做“另一个”。

      汸泣溤野┆像仟:一个很诡异的名字,如作者所说“博客是一种文字游戏,博客题目是则游戏中的游戏”。不过这个博客本身,并不是标题那样地游戏。科班出身的计算机硕士,为了自己的理想而投身媒体,又到香港为自己充电加油。这样的背景这样的经历,她用心写下的文字,一定是值得期待的。

      Purplexsu的旅游日志:一个纯粹记录旅游的空间,即所谓的Travel Log,很羡慕他能去过那么多的地方。当然,除了这个旅游日志之外,薛总还有一个记录生活的Blog,搞技术的人,除了没有Blog的,剩下的总能找到类似的Blog内容。

      沉默之沙:伟大的Magic Jack。因为伟大,所以放在最后。虽然和众人一样成为了一名IT民工,却有着独特爱好:热爱植物,热爱旅游,热爱摄影。尽管能听从MJ面诲的人不多,但是其一篇《十年》毫无悬念成为酒井文集的镇书之作,从此被流浪歌手谱成曲,弹着冬不拉在草原上代代传唱(这句冷饭版权属于ying@9#)。

    23:04 | 分类: Tech

  • 阿里妈妈什么来头?

    2007/08/19

      正如同其他IT八卦一样,几天前,阿里妈妈上线的消息(1,2,3)在我的reader里刷屏。订阅的很多Blog都提到了阿里集团的“低调发布”的最新产品。当时也没怎么在意。几天后就陆续有人说试用了他家的服务,卖自己Blog上的广告。再几天后,也就是今天,我不小心点击进了这个网站,顿时疑团丛生:谁说这是阿里集团的产品来着?

      所有人都说这是阿里集团的产品,理由只有三个:一是名字像,二是whois信息一样,三是用支付宝。可是这仨真的成为理由吗?名字显然不能成为理由,whois信息,网站主是可以作假的,支付宝更是没有信息价值。既然这个网站站长敢把自己的网站叫阿里妈妈,那显然是吃定马云了,再改个whois信息也没啥了不起的,傍就傍到底了,然后靠口碑流传,连广告费都省下了,很是精明。

      于是我跑到网站上去看。首先看的是作不了假的地方——ICP信息。然后惊奇得发现这个网站不仅没有增值电信业务经营许可证,就连个备案号都没有,阿里妈妈完完全全是个黑户!就要上市的马云搞个黑户来糊弄大家?然后看关于和联系方式,招聘的Email是hr@alimama.com客户中心唯一的联系方式是一个淘宝旺旺,而在阿里巴巴的网站上,也没有任何和阿里妈妈相关的内容——无论是子公司还是网站,都没有见到,这已经脱离了“低调发布”的范畴了。最后跑去社区看看,一看吓一跳:居然是Discuz。Discuz好用不假,可是这是周鸿祎的东西啊!马云用周鸿祎的东西?被donewscnBeta这样的八卦小报发现的话又能炮制出轰动新闻来了。

      所以说,从各个方面来看,阿里妈妈都完完全全不是阿里集团的名下网站。但是如果再进一步地进行挖掘和研究,有的疑团又被解开,最终使我相信阿里妈妈是马云一个暂时不愿承认关系的私生子的证据有三条,虽然不多,但是勉强够用。一是阿里妈妈的Nameserver是NS8.ALIBABAONLINE.COM,敢用阿里集团的nameserver,那至少是个亲戚,不是李鬼。二是IP,这年头查IP的网站很多,很容易就发现这个IP在北京,并且属于3721所有。三是在阿里妈妈的在线服务协议的最后,写的是“以浙江省杭州市西湖区人民法院为第一审管辖法院”,这不就是阿里巴巴的老巢所在吗?

      综上来看,阿里妈妈并非简简单单是马云的一个新产品,其所属关系相对复杂。应该是马云暂时放在自己控制的3721下面,由他自生自灭的一个实验品,奉行不主动不拒绝不负责的原则,所谓进可攻,退可守:做好了,承认这是自己的,可以归入阿里集团大家庭,做烂了或者闯祸了,直接翻脸不认人,也是轻而易举的。

      只不过马云同学,您的ICP啥时候能办下来呢?警察叔叔要来搬服务器的呀。

    01:00 | 分类: Tech

  • 我的Picasa相册

    2007/07/11

      Picasa web是我最早尝试的在线相册,后来觉得不好用,于是就扔在一边,在自己的Blog上管理自己的相册了。然后手动在Picasa同步更新,聊胜于无。最近重新研究了一下Picasaweb,发现几次改进之后已经好了不少,可以用来发挥些更大的用处了。

      于是把原来的简单的镜像照片都删除,重新组织了一下。和Blog上的相册相比,我的Picasa相册将容纳更多的相片,包括Blog上有的和没有的,所有相片保持没有做过色彩调整和裁剪的原始状态,并且全部保持2272*1704的原始大小(不保证买了新相机相片分辨率更高之后还能如此),分类方式也有所区别,总的来说分类更细了,也增加了大量非风景照片。相比之下,Picasa相册就是一个原始的相片仓库,而Blog相册则是个风景照的展示橱窗。因此Picasa中相片平均质量要略低些(事实上只要我觉得不是完全不能看的就都传上去了)。

      这么多的照片我都是用Picasa的客户端上传的。这个客户端和我用的大多数软件感觉都有不同,门槛非常高,刚开始用的时候完全不知道怎么使用,用着用着习惯了才会发现它的好处。我不喜欢Picasa的自动扫描功能,一是它并没有多级目录的管理方式,因此显示出来的文件夹列表和我硬盘上的整理方式区别很大;二是它会扫描大量无用的图片出来。所以一个简单的方法是第一次启动的时候直接去主菜单把所有目录的扫描都关掉,然后每次用的时候打开自己想要管理的目录,就ok了。

      我的Picasaweb相册地址:http://picasaweb.google.com/yangfan。顺便推荐一下Picasa web,现在的容量和功能对于一一般的入门级相册来说,很不错了。

    22:18 | 分类: Tech

  • 更新:Picasaweb、Google Earth

    2007/06/27

      在经历了几次Google Reader里被几十篇类似文章同时轰炸之后,我就对跟风写新产品或者新功能的发布完全失去了兴趣。尤其是连评论都懒得写的那种,在信息过剩的时代只能说有如鸡肋。不过Google这几天的两个发布却让我眼前一亮,觉得非常有分析一把的必要。我要说的,是Picasaweb增加了地标标注功能,以及Google Earth合并了Geographic Web中的三个副图层。至于Docs的新UI图像化的新闻搜索,虽然有趣,在我看来却远没前两个那样有意义。

      先说Picasaweb。照片的地理位置标注是我期待了很久的功能——正是缺少这个,使得我在思考很久之后决定在自己的Blog上管理自己的相册,同时写了代码做了相片位置标注以及相册KML自动生成(点右侧KML图标可以打开)。终于,今天在Picasaweb里出现了同样的功能。这并不是一个普通的整合这么简单,如我一惯预测的,地图信息的标注与发布将是互联网下一个爆发的应用类型。而Google很明显地走在了正确的道路上。从maps中的My Map,到收购Panoramio,再到今天与Picasaweb的整合,一条非常清晰的发展道路展现在面前。以Google Earth为依托,Google自己做这样的Web 2.0应用显然有着得天独厚的优势。Google Maps API的大规模使用不仅做大了市场蛋糕,也同时巩固了自己的平台优势。不过,这个领域可以做的东西太多,而且刚处于起步阶段,不是Google可以做得过来的,所以并不用担心没有发展前途。相比之下,要在中国做类似的应用,担心政府比担心Google更加靠谱。

      Google Earth中Geographic Web三个副图层的合并的意义并没有这么深远,但是其所预示的信号则明显得多。Geographic Web中的三个副图层为Wikipedia地标资料、Panoramio图片和Google Earth Community最佳地标,在合并之后用不同颜色的实心小圆点来代替,只有地图放到很大的时候才会变成不同的图标——需要注意的是Panoramio图片的图标不再是Panoramio标志,而是一个小相机了。单从合并这点来说,我并不喜欢,因为我总是只打开Wikipedia图层,然而现在Wikipedia的地标信息被隐藏在了无数颜色相近的小点之中,很难一眼看到,同时不能关闭某个副图层使得用户体验相对降低了,各个图层用不同颜色同样的圆点,对色弱用户也非常不友好。所以说这是一个很愚蠢的决策。好在其所表达的信号还是很积极的:这并不是三个副图层的事情,很快一定就会有新的颜色的点加入到它们的行列中,比较强烈的预感是Picasaweb用户所标记的照片,另外,就是广告地标,一定也会在将来的某一天出现在Google Earth上。

      总得来说,这两个发布,连同过去一系列相关功能,预示着一个新的金矿已经缓缓开启。而Google Earth则会在不远的将来扮演着越来越重要的平台作用。

    22:27 | 分类: Tech